Michigan man sentenced in Monongalia County drug case

CLARKSBURG, W.Va. – Darius Dunbar, 25, of Southfield, Michigan, on of 17 drug suspects indicted by a federal grand jury last year will spend six months in federal prison for aiding and abetting drug distribution in Monongalia County.

The investigation was conducted by the Mon Metro Drug Task Force, Drug Enforcement Agency, the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ives and the U. S. Marshal Service. Dunbar told investigators he sold heroin in Monongalia County in July of 2017.

Dunbar is held in the North Central Regional Jail awaiting transfer to a federal facility.
